A chairman of an incorporated trustee is the elected leader of the board of trustees responsible for overseeing the organization’s activities and ensuring compliance with its constitution and relevant laws. The chairman plays a crucial role in the governance and success of the incorporated trustee, helping to maintain its mission and integrity.

- How are trustees nominated? Trustees are usually nominated during a general meeting or through written proposals. The nomination process must be specified in the organization’s constitution.
- Is registration with the Corporate Affairs Commission (CAC) necessary? Yes, once a chairman is appointed, the organization must notify the CAC by submitting relevant forms and documents to ensure legal recognition.
